We've chosen Dr Lia Ali, neuropsychiatrist and digital health innovation strategist for the NHS, as a launch interviewee because of her immense knowledge of being able to pinpoint what actually works - and what WILL work - based on the evidence.

She's faced this question numerous times, and talks us through how she tackled it - and her favourite model - the biopsychosocial one.
